**Release checklist — Shrinkwrap CLI v2.4**

Before you cut the tag, run the batch-resize smoke test against the sample corpus (the one with the weird CMYK TIFFs — don't skip it, that's what bit us last time). Confirm the `--fit` and `--pad` flags still agree on aspect ratios, and that memory stays flat on the 10k-image run. Once it's green, paste the build token below.

session token of kafop-yahop = htk4_fa63

# ExportRelay — Environments

ExportRelay runs in three environments: sandbox, staging, and prod. Failed exports are retried automatically with exponential backoff; retries beyond the cap land in the parking queue for manual review at the weekly sync. Staging mirrors prod except for shorter retry intervals. The staging configuration currently reads as follows.

config for kadug-yahop:
quenwyn:
  pin: 2459
  metrics_host: metrics.quenwyn.lumicsys.internal
  tenant: julax
  seal: seal_0d5ead96

Ticket: Sweepline vault locked. Our orphaned-resource sweeper at Hollowgate can't read its credentials vault after last night's rotation, so unclaimed buckets are piling up. New team members: do not force-unlock via the CLI, as that wipes the audit trail. Instead, use the guided recovery screen, which will ask you to type the passphrase given below.

unlock words, fawig-bagef: olidor-holir-istox-holath-tamys-quenion-giliel

## Authentication

Stormrelay fans out weather alerts to registered plugins over authenticated webhooks, and every outbound call your plugin makes back to the Stormrelay API must carry a bearer credential. Tokens are scoped per plugin and per region shard, so a token issued for the Calderan shard will be rejected by others. Tokens expire after 24 hours; refresh them via the `/auth/refresh` endpoint before expiry to avoid dropped alert acknowledgements. For local development against the sandbox shard, use the bearer token shown below.

session JWT of fajof-bahop = eyJhbGciOiJIUzI1NiIsInR5cCI6IkpXVCJ9.eyJzdWIiOiIqgHoPSIn0.DAyxzh8y